Step-by-Step Voltage Testing Procedure
Use a digital multimeter to perform these critical checks:
- Resting voltage test: Measure after the car sits for 12+ hours (12.6V = healthy, 12.4V = marginal, below 12.2V = failing)
- Cranking voltage test: Have an assistant start the engine while measuring (should not drop below 9.6V during crank)
- Charging system test: Run engine at 2,000 RPM (should show 13.7-14.7V at battery terminals)

Professional-Grade Charging Techniques
Proper charging extends AGM battery life by 2-3 years compared to standard maintenance. Follow these steps monthly:
- Use a smart charger: Select AGM mode (13.8-14.7V range) – standard chargers damage AGM cells
- Charge rate matters: Never exceed C/5 (20% of battery capacity) – for 70Ah FX50 batteries, max 14A
- Equalization charging: Every 6 months, use charger’s equalize function to balance cells

Environmental Impact and Recycling
Proper disposal of your old FX50 battery carries both ecological and financial implications:
- Core charge: $18-$22 refund when returning old battery
- Recycling rate: 99% of lead-acid battery materials are recyclable
- Toxicity: Each battery contains 18-21 lbs of lead and 1 gallon sulfuric acid
